Farewell concert for Judith Hawthorn

Judith Hawthorn is inviting all those who have made music with her over the years, to go along, to send her off with a song.

LOCAL choral conductor, singer and all-round colourful personality, Judith Hawthorn, bids farewell to the Highway community after her 35 year music career in the area, with a concert celebrating highlights of the music she has been involved in over the years.

Judith will conduct her choirs, the Curro HCA FP and IP Choirs, Durban Girls High Choir and Hillcrest High Glee Choir, and will be joined by special guest artists. This choral extravaganza will take place at the City Hill Auditorium in Hillcrest, on Thursday, 20 October from 6pm to 8pm. Entry is free and all are welcome.

Judith takes up the post of director of music at the newly formed Drakondale Girls’ Choir School in Howick in January and she invites everyone who has made music with her over the years to go along to send her off with a song – but there’s a warning. Be prepared to join in.
